11 Smart Marketing Examples that Nail Visual Content

11 Smart Marketing Examples that Nail Visual Content | Public Relations & Social Marketing Insight | Scoop.it

It’s no secret that visual content is powerful. Numerous studies show that our ability to recall information increases significantly when it’s presented as an image rather than plain text.

That’s why infographics, despite the fact that they are everywhere, are still effective when done well.

Infographics are still effective when done well says @sujanpatel. #contentmarketing CLICK TO TWEET
What that means, as summarized by Jeff Bullas, is that an infographic (and visual content as a whole) should:

  • Blend seamlessly into the user experience
  • Fit the platform used to share it
  • Offer genuine value — never an aggressive attempt to sell
  • Be bite-sized — quick and easy to consume
  • Relate to the things your audience cares about
  • Be consistent in style and tone

42 Experts Tips for Creating Stand-Out Visual Content | Visme

42 Experts Tips for Creating Stand-Out Visual Content | Visme | Public Relations & Social Marketing Insight | Scoop.it

In a study published by the Content Marketing Institute last month, 70% of B2B marketers stated they will produce more original content in 2017 than they did in 2016, and 39% plan to increase their content marketing spending over the next year.

Meanwhile, user-generated content is also expected to explode. The global Internet population grew 62%, from 2.1 billion to 3.4 billion, in just the last four years.

All this means that the amount of content online, including visual content, will only increase exponentially with time–not decrease.

So, with so much noise out there, how can can you still create unique visual content that stands out?....
